Partial Constant Angular Velocity (P-CAV) technology
The Partial Constant Angular Velocity (P-CAV) recording method is a
combination of the Constant Angular Velocity (CAV) and Constant Linear
Velocity (CLV) recording technologies. In CAV recording technology, the
drive maintains a consistent rotation speed which will result in a variable
transfer rate, while in CLV recording technology, the data transfer rate is
kept at a fixed level by changing the rotation speed.
P-CAV recording technology switches from CAV to CLV once the maximum
transfer rate is reached. Unlike Zone Constant Linear Velocity (Z-CLV)
recording, no links are produced in the P-CAV recording process, resulting
in a higher average transfer rate.
